Start by picking a topic... Why did Canada not join in occupying Iraq in 2003? Why did Canada not join in occupying Iraq in 2003? What do you want to convince the reader of? What do you want to convince the reader of? Thesis Statement? Should make your point clearly! Thesis Statement? Should make your point clearly! Which of these has a clear thesis: Which of these has a clear thesis:

Start by picking a topic... Why did Canada not join in occupying Iraq in 2003? Why did Canada not join in occupying Iraq in 2003? What do you want to convince the reader of? What do you want to convince the reader of? Thesis Statement? Should make your point clearly! Thesis Statement? Should make your point clearly! Which of these has a clear thesis: Which of these has a clear thesis: “ Canada did not join in the American-led invasion of Iraq. Various explanations have been made to explain why the Government decided not to participate. This paper will summarize those explanations. ” “ Canada did not join in the American-led invasion of Iraq. While a number of factors influenced the government in its decision to not participate, this paper will argue that the most important explanation was that the government felt that it could not participate in a war that had not been authorized by the United Nations. ”

Citations? When to cite and when not to...? Example: Quote from Vucetic (2011, p. 144): “... overall, the government’s decision to sit out of the Iraq war was consistent with the dominant reading of Canadian identity. In other words, the dominance of the liberal discourse made the decision more likely.” = Footnote/Citation required Paraphrase: Vucetic argues that the decision to stay out of the Iraq War was caused by the basic Canadian identity, or image of Canada in the world. = ?

Citations? When to cite and when not to...? Example: Quote from Vucetic (2011, p. 144): “... overall, the government’s decision to sit out of the Iraq war was consistent with the dominant reading of Canadian identity. In other words, the dominance of the liberal discourse made the decision more likely.” = Footnote/Citation required Paraphrase: Vucetic (2011) argues that the decision to stay out of the Iraq War was caused by the basic Canadian identity, or image of Canada in the world. = ? Footnote/Citation required

Citations? When to cite and when not to...? Example: Jean Chretien was the prime minister in Canada in 2003 when the decision to invade Iraq was made. As Leader of the Liberal party, Chretien was in his fourth term and had a long history of diplomatic relations with the United States. = No footnote would be required for such a fact Facing an upcoming election, Jean Chretien was worried that the United State’s occupation of Iraq violated the United Nation’s Charter and that it would be politically unpopular in Canada. = ? Footnote required

5) Plagiarism? Types: Types: 1) Submitting someone else's work! 2) Using other sources “ word for word ” without placing these quotes in quotation marks Must also include a citation Must also include a citation 3) “ Paraphrasing ” : Using someone else ’ s ideas or arguments Not a quotation, but still requires a citation Not a quotation, but still requires a citation
